A DVDrip is a digital file extracted from that physical DVD and then re-encoded—or "ripped"—using more modern, efficient compression codecs like XviD, DivX, or x264 (part of the MPEG-4 family). The goal is to produce a file that is significantly smaller in size, typically between , while retaining as much of the original DVD's video and audio quality as possible.
